Now that you’ve completed the initial setup for the iNAS it’s time to decide on
how you want to implement the iNAS in your network. Most users will choose to
configure the iNAS in one of two ways:

1. The iNAS will be used as the Network’s router and a NAS device. (iNAS

is connected directly to a Cable/DSL modem)

2. OR the iNAS is configured as a NAS (Network Attached Storage) device

attached to your network somewhere behind a router.

Once you have decided on the setup, please follow the instructions below
according to the configuration you have chosen.
